Detailed Description
In order to make the technical means, creation features, achievement purposes and functions of the present invention easy to understand, the present invention is further described below with reference to the following embodiments.
As shown in fig. 1-4, a flower package capable of being used as a vase comprises a tapered paper tube 1 and a tapered sleeve 2, wherein one side of the tapered sleeve 2 is fixedly connected with an ear handle 3, the inner side of the tapered paper tube 1 is filled with a fresh-keeping solute 4, a flower stem 5 is arranged in the middle of the fresh-keeping solute 4, a flower head position 6 is arranged at the upper end of the flower stem 5, and one end of the tapered sleeve 2 is sleeved with the tapered paper tube 1.
Wherein, toper fiber container 1 is cow hide card paper material, and inboard laminating PE drenches the membrane, carries out water repellent, toper fiber container 1 forms fan-shaped scraps of paper through the cross cutting, encircles and bonds into the toper form, and at last at the shaping of sticking to the end, toper fiber container 1 can be convenient for hold fresh-keeping solute 4 and carry out fresh-keeping effect to flowers, improves the ornamental cycle of flowers, adopts the use preparation technology of similar disposable paper cup simultaneously, and the process is simple, need not independent the trade production line, and its cost of manufacture reduces, and the low cost of acting instead of labour.
The flower vase display structure is characterized in that the trapezoid sleeve 2 is made of transparent PET plastic, the trapezoid sleeve 2 is made of PET plastic within a gram weight range of 11.25-13.13, the trapezoid sleeve 2 is formed through a blow molding process, the lug handle 3 is welded to one side of the trapezoid sleeve 2, the flower vase head is protected in the transportation process through the trapezoid sleeve 2, meanwhile, the lug handle 3 on one side is convenient to carry, and the conical paper tube 1 is supported when being placed, so that the flower vase display structure is formed.
The fresh-keeping solute 4 is high-molecular water-absorbent resin, the main raw material of the fresh-keeping solute is polyacrylate, the fresh-keeping solute 4 is in a powder structure, white crystals are formed after water is doped, plant nutrient solution is doped into the fresh-keeping solute 4, the fresh-keeping solute has the functions of providing nutrients and inhibiting bacteria, and the display period of flowers is prolonged by moistening the stems 5 of the flowers by the fresh-keeping solute 4.
Wherein, during the fresh-keeping solute 4 was inserted to flowers stem 5, the inner wall that trapezoidal cover 2 was supported to the flower head position 6 to the insertion depth of flowers stem 5, and flowers stem 5 and flower head position 6 are the description to the flowers gesture, have embodied the fixed gesture of flowers.
It is to be noted that the utility model relates to a flower package which can be used as a vase,
the method comprises the following steps: the flower managers takes out the toper fiber container 1 that makes, pours into fresh-keeping solute 4 mixed nutrient solution, takes out flowers, and during the flower stem 5 inserted the solute, emboliaed toper fiber container 1 at trapezoidal cover 2, deposited in proper order, transported, reachs the florist after, can directly grip the ear 3 and extract trapezoidal cover 2, the upset inserts toper fiber container 1 in trapezoidal cover 2, forms the vase form that can demonstrate, the utility model discloses the compound green ecological theme of device can regard the transportation packing as the vase, and very big show flowers improve the display period of flowers simultaneously, avoids the extrusion of transportation to the influence of flower head position 6.
